Softball Drops Season Opener to Lincoln Memorial

Hartsville, S.C. – On Saturday afternoon, the Bloomsburg University softball team dropped its season opener to Lincoln Memorial University by a score of 17-1, in five innings.

The Lady Railsplitters jumped out to a 7-0 lead after the first inning, and never looked back, getting four runs in the third, four in the fourth, and two in the fifth inning.

The Huskies got their lone run on the board in the third inning when junior Maggie Hall (Cooperstown, N.Y./Cooperstown) hit a solo home run; the second of her career.

Along with Hall, juniors, Bridget Casey (Perkasie, Pa./Pennridge) and Emily Mayhew (Perkasie, Pa./Pennridge) recorded their first hits of the season.

The Huskies look to rebound tonight when they face King University at 7:00 p.m. If the Huskies come out victorious, it will be the 200th career win for head coach, Susan Kocher.
